What happened to Moab?
Moab had become a tributary of Assyria by the late 8th century bc and was conquered by the Babylonians in 582 bc, upon which the Moabites disappeared from history. Their territory was resettled by the Nabataeans in the 4th–3rd century bc.

Were moabites Pagan?
Moabites were pagans and worshiped the god Chemosh. Therefore, Ruth, as a Moabite, is an unlikely hero in Jewish story.
What is Moab today?
Moab, kingdom, ancient Palestine. Located east of the Dead Sea in what is now west-central Jordan, it was bounded by Edom and the land of the Amorites.

What is the difference between Zion and Israel?
Abstract. The Bible has two different ways of speaking about two objects of God’s love: Israel and Zion. Israel is masculine, and Zion/Jerusalem is feminine. The difference between the two is more visible in Hebrew which distinguishes masculine and feminine in the verbs as well as in the adjectives.
What is the Daughter of Zion?
Daughters of Zion. Biblical phrase: ‘Daughter of Zion’ generally refers to Jerusalem or the Jewish people, as, for example, in, ‘Rejoice greatly, O daughter of Zion … lo, your king comes to you’ (Zech 9. 9).

Who is Xion the nobody of?
Xion is a puppet created by Vexen as part of the Organization’s “Replica Program”. She was formed using some of Sora’s memories that the Organization forced Namine to take while he was exploring Castle Oblivion. Her main purpose was to be a Keybearer loyal to the Org so that they could collect hearts more quickly.
